GUIDELINES TO SUBMIT A POST
We will publish posts weekly in following areas:
- Salesforce Administration
- Salesforce Developer
- Salesforce Consultant
- Solution Architect
- Technical Architect
- Integration
- Other related to Salesforce or Trailhead
First Things First
- Must align with a service area. Approved posts will be published during the month we cover that service area.
- Avoid promotion. We’ll link to you and your business in your bio, which appears at the end of the piece.
- Hit the sweet spot. While posts can range from 300-1100 words we like posts to be between 500-800.
- You only have eyes for us. Content must be original and exclusive for SFDC Web Training.
How To Submit
Send us a proposal with the proposed topic, blog title and intended target keywords.
Wait to hear from SFDC Web Training. We will either approve your proposal or give you feedback as to how to have it approved.
Write your content. Once a proposal has been accepted you should write the content following our formatting and writing guidelines (below). Be sure your content includes a description of 100-150 characters, please!
SFDC Web Training reserves the right to edit submissions. You will receive the edited version and may choose to accept them in full or decline to move forward. No communication about the proposal or submission shall be considered an agreement to publish. You will receive written confirmation (via email) that your piece has been accepted.
Writing & Formatting Guidelines
Writing:
- Content should be written at a 6th-9th grade reading level.
- Content must have one h1 with the keyword and additional subheadings as necessary.
Formatting/File guidelines:
1. Please submit as a google doc or .doc/.docx either as an attachment or a link. No PDFs.
2. Please use block formatting.
3. If you include images please make sure they are yours.
4. The featured image, if you wish to create it, must be 750×305. It is subject to the same approval process as content.
